Annapurna – The Deadliest Mountain
Annapurna is considered the deadliest mountain to climb, with a staggering fatality rate. With approximately 32 deaths per 100 successful summits, it presents immense risks and challenges for mountaineers brave enough to take on this treacherous peak.
What makes Annapurna so perilous? Firstly, its treacherous south face, known for its steep gradients and unstable terrain. Climbing this face requires expert technical skills and an unwavering determination to overcome the daunting obstacles in your path.
Unpredictable weather is another significant factor that contributes to Annapurna’s deadly reputation. This mountain is prone to sudden and severe weather changes, including blizzards, strong winds, and heavy snowfall, making it extremely hazardous for climbers.
Additionally, the high-altitude hazards on Annapurna pose significant threats to mountaineers. The extreme altitude can cause altitude sickness, edema, and other life-threatening conditions if climbers aren’t adequately acclimatized. The lack of oxygen and harsh conditions further add to the already formidable challenges.
Conquering Annapurna requires a combination of skill, experience, physical endurance, and mental strength. Mountaineers must carefully plan their ascent, considering weather windows and ensuring they have the necessary equipment and support to navigate this treacherous mountain.
K2 – The Savage Mountain
K2, the second-highest mountain in the world, lives up to its nickname as the “Savage Mountain” due to its treacherous nature and high fatality rate. With approximately 23 deaths per 100 successful summits, K2 is one of the most dangerous peaks for mountaineers.
The death zone, located above 8,000 meters, poses severe risks to climbers due to the thinner air, extreme cold, and oxygen deprivation. The unpredictable weather on K2 is notorious, with sudden snowstorms and high winds that can disorient and endanger even the most experienced climbers.
“The Savage Mountain does not forgive mistakes. It is a test of endurance, skill, and mental fortitude.”
Climbers on K2 also face the constant threat of rockfalls, as the mountain is known for its unstable and loose rock formations. The difficult climbing sections, including steep ice slopes, exposed ridges, and technical ice climbing, add to the challenges of conquering K2.
Notable Climbing Accidents on K2
Over the years, K2 has witnessed several tragic and notable climbing accidents that highlight the dangers of this mountain. One such incident occurred in 2008 when a series of ice serac collapses resulted in the deadliest accident in K2’s history. Eleven climbers lost their lives, reminding the world of the unforgiving nature of the Savage Mountain.
Despite its risks, the allure of conquering K2 continues to attract experienced mountaineers seeking the ultimate challenge. However, those who attempt to summit this formidable peak should be well-prepared, physically fit, and mentally resilient to navigate the harsh conditions and difficulties that await them.

Nanga Parbat – The Killer Mountain
Nanga Parbat, also known as the “Killer Mountain,” is notorious for its steep and challenging terrain that has claimed the lives of numerous climbers. With a fatality rate of approximately 21 deaths per 100 successful summits, it is considered one of the most dangerous mountains to climb.
The treacherous ascent to Nanga Parbat includes the infamous Diamir Face, a sheer rock and ice wall that poses significant obstacles for climbers. The terrain is unforgiving, demanding exceptional skill and mountaineering experience.
Furthermore, Nanga Parbat’s unstable weather conditions exacerbate the already dangerous situation. Climbers often encounter extreme temperature fluctuations, high winds, and dense fog, which can disorient and increase the risk of accidents.
Frequent avalanches add an additional element of danger to the mountain. The steep slopes and unstable snowpack make Nanga Parbat susceptible to avalanches, further heightening the fatality rate.
Despite these challenges, many brave mountaineers are lured by the allure of conquering Nanga Parbat. It continues to attract adventurers from around the world seeking to test their limits and overcome the formidable obstacles that await.

Dhaulagiri – The Unpredictable Peak
Dhaulagiri, one of the world’s most dangerous mountains, carries a fatality rate of approximately 16 deaths per 100 successful summits. This formidable peak is notorious for its unpredictable weather, treacherous icefalls, and challenging technical sections, making it a true test of climber’s skill and endurance.
Located in the Himalayas of Nepal, Dhaulagiri poses unique challenges due to its steep icefalls and ever-changing weather patterns. Climbers must navigate through crevasses, traverse narrow ridges, and conquer steep slopes that are prone to avalanches.
The climbing proficiency required to summit Dhaulagiri is exceptionally high. Mountaineers must possess advanced climbing skills and experience in handling complex terrains, including glacier travel, vertical ice, and exposed rock sections.

Kangchenjunga – The Isolated Giant
Kangchenjunga, the third-highest peak in the world, is a formidable challenge for mountaineers. With a fatality rate of approximately 15 deaths per 100 successful summits, it holds a high mortality rate that demands great caution and expertise.
One of the key factors contributing to the danger of Kangchenjunga is its isolation. Situated in the remote region of the Himalayas, climbers face extreme seclusion and limited access to resources and support.
The extreme weather conditions on Kangchenjunga further add to the risks involved. Blizzards, strong winds, and heavy snowfall can create treacherous conditions at high altitudes, posing significant challenges and increasing the chances of accidents.
Another hazard on Kangchenjunga is the presence of avalanche-prone slopes. Steep sections along the route make climbers vulnerable to avalanches, which can result in catastrophic consequences. Mountaineers must navigate these perilous slopes with utmost caution and employ advanced safety techniques to minimize the risk.

Denali – The Tallest Peak in North America
Denali, also known as Mount McKinley, is the highest peak in North America, standing at an impressive elevation of 20,310 feet (6,190 meters). It is located in the Denali National Park and Preserve, in the state of Alaska. Denali’s majestic beauty and challenging terrain attract climbers from around the world, but it is not for the faint of heart.
This towering mountain has a fatality rate of around 9 deaths per 100 successful summits, making it a high-risk expedition. Climbing Denali requires courage, determination, and meticulous preparation. Mountaineers undertaking this endeavor face numerous hazards and obstacles along the way.
Extreme Cold
One of the most significant challenges on Denali is the extreme cold. Temperatures can plummet to as low as -50 degrees Fahrenheit (-45 degrees Celsius), even in the summer climbing season. Mountaineers must be equipped with high-quality, cold-weather gear and have the skills to protect themselves from hypothermia and frostbite.
Fierce Storms
Denali is notorious for its fierce storms, which can quickly roll in and engulf climbers in blinding snow, high winds, and low visibility. These storms pose a significant risk to climbers, making progress difficult and increasing the chances of accidents and injuries. Mountaineers must be prepared to hunker down and wait for the storms to pass.
Technical Difficulties
Denali presents climbers with a variety of technical challenges. Steep and icy slopes, crevasses, rockfall potential, and other technical obstacles require climbers to have advanced mountaineering skills and experience. Each step must be carefully calculated, and climbers must be skilled in using ropes, ice axes, and crampons to navigate the treacherous terrain.

Manaslu – The Avalanche-prone Peak
Manaslu, the eighth-highest mountain globally, is known for its steep and avalanche-prone slopes, making it a challenging and dangerous peak to ascend. With a fatality rate of approximately 9 deaths per 100 successful summits, climbers face significant risks on Manaslu.
The treacherous “Manaslu Serac” adds to the hazards, posing a constant threat to mountaineers as they navigate the mountain’s technical difficulties. These steep sections require climbers to have exceptional skills and experience to overcome the challenges presented by the terrain.
In addition to the difficult climbs, extreme weather conditions further amplify the dangers on Manaslu. Expeditions must contend with sub-zero temperatures, high winds, and severe storms, which increase the risk of frostbite, hypothermia, and other weather-related illnesses. These extreme weather conditions demand careful planning, resilience, and adaptability from climbers attempting to conquer Manaslu.
